Chief Minister Nara Chandrababu Naidu advised Kavali MLA Dagumati Venkata Krishna Reddy (Kavya Krishna Reddy) on Tuesday (May 19, 2026) to improve the performance of 13 departments in his constituency. Participating in the ‘Matsyakarula Sevalo’ programme at Thummalapenta village in the Kavali mandal of SPSR Nellore district, he announced a department-wise performance review.

Out of 51 departments, 48 in the district have achieved better results compared to the performance of departments across the state. He directed the officials of the Andhra Pradesh State Road Transport Corporation (APSRTC), Endowments, and Rural Water Supply (RWS) Departments to work diligently and meet the expectations of the people.

The Chief Minister lauded the district administration for working efficiently under the leadership of Collector Himanshu Shukla. He urged the officials to maintain the same spirit to ensure that the people are satisfied. He also congratulated the officers of the Irrigation, Agriculture, and Fire departments for their effective work.

He said that 91% of the people in the district expressed satisfaction with the distribution of social pensions, the highest in the State, and specially congratulated the District Rural Development Agency (DRDA) officials for providing better services. The district ranked first in the State in providing CM Relief Fund and implementing mid-day meals.
